PVU414S-TPBF's Overview

The Infineon PVU414S-TPBF is a MOSFET output solid-state relay that operates with a DC input signal to control high-voltage AC or DC loads. Unlike traditional electromechanical relays, it uses semiconductor switching elements, eliminating mechanical wear and ensuring long operational life. It provides 25mA maximum input current and can switch loads up to 400V at 0.14A, ensuring consistent performance across a wide range of control systems.

 

Key Features

Let's delve into the standout features that make the PVU414S-TPBF a standout in the world of electronics:

· The PVU414S-TPBF supports both AC and DC output operation, providing design flexibility.

· The relay offers 4,000V RMS isolation voltage, ensuring safe electrical separation between control and load sides.

· The MOSFET output device ensures fast, noise-free, and reliable switching.

· The device operates within a temperature range of -40°C to +85°C, making it suitable for harsh environments.

· The surface-mount PDIP SMD package supports automated assembly for modern PCB production lines.

· The low-profile design (3.42mm height) saves board space in compact electronic systems.

· The tape and reel packaging simplifies mass production and automated pick-and-place processes.

 

Specifications

Now, let's take a closer look at the technical specifications that define the capabilities of the PVU414S-TPBF:

Type

Parameter

Input Type

DC

Maximum Input Current (mA)

25

Maximum Output Voltage (V)

400

Maximum Output Current (A)

0.14@Ta=40C

Output Device

MOSFET

Output Type

AC|DC

I/O Isolation Voltage (V)

4000(RMS)

Circuit Arrangement

1 Form A

Minimum Operating Temperature (°C)

-40

Maximum Operating Temperature (°C)

85

Packaging

Tape and Reel

Mounting

Surface Mount

Package Height

3.42(Max) mm

Package Width

6.47(Max) mm

Package Length

8.63(Max) mm

PCB changed

6

Standard Package Name

DIP

Supplier Package

PDIP SMD

Pin Count

6

Lead Shape

Gull-wing

PVU414S-TPBF's Manufacturer

Established in 1999, Infineon Technologies has emerged as a global leader in semiconductor solutions, pioneering innovations that power various industries worldwide. Headquartered in Neubiberg, Germany, the company has played a pivotal role in shaping the landscape of modern electronics. Infineon specializes in designing and manufacturing advanced semiconductor technologies, encompassing power management, automotive electronics, industrial applications, and security solutions.
